Output 73933d5af94f896dcba5ed95133872f3adaedccece52dbaca5681cfcd73a38e0:1

value
25674633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95cd9d656854209ebce0b06cfc39a95e2f63986 OP_EQUAL
address
MTiU6TDkY8PNFJPE9fu3s86Vwt4uTmPeoj
transaction
73933d5af94f896dcba5ed95133872f3adaedccece52dbaca5681cfcd73a38e0
spent
true